Where is the statue of Yao Maoshu?
Yao Mao's heroic deeds of drifting on the Yangtze River for the first time greatly promoted the national spirit and patriotic sentiments and held high the banner of the pioneer of the times. 1986 65438+February * * Sichuan Provincial Committee ratified him as * * * party member; In the same month, the Ministry of Civil Affairs approved Yao Maoshu as "a revolutionary martyr who died heroically in scientific investigation and drifting exploration activities"; 1989, Yao Maoshu was named as one of the "Top Ten Young Elites in Bashu"; 1985, Yao Maoshu was named "Top Ten Young People in China".
After Yao Maoshu's sacrifice, a group of people with lofty ideals followed his footsteps on the road of "long drifting" and completed the whole drifting of the Yangtze River. In memory of this excellent son, Leshan people set up a statue of Yao Mao in Xiaogongzui, and then moved it to the Yangtze River market.
